ABOUT EGNYTE

Egnyte is the secure multi-cloud platform for content security and governance that enables organizations to better protect and collaborate on their most valuable content. Established in 2008, Egnyte has democratized cloud content security for more than 22,000 organizations, helping customers improve data security, maintain compliance, prevent and detect ransomware threats, and boost employee productivity on any app, any cloud, anywhere. Our growing Finance team is looking for a highly motivated Senior Financial Analyst to join in our continued growth and progress towards operational excellence!  In this position, you will have the opportunity to provide financial insights to your business partners, helping drive scalable growth and success. You must be a self-starter and possess a strong desire to make a meaningful impact on a dynamic, high-growth technology company. Strong communication and interpersonal skills are a must to develop relationships with senior executives as you help drive strategic business decisions.

 

In addition to supporting key business leaders, you will be a key contributor to the Company’s financial planning and analysis processes, including ad-hoc modeling and decision support projects. This is a hybrid role based in our Mountain View office. 

 

WHAT YOU’LL DO:

  • Partner with leadership to own monthly, quarterly, and annual FP&A processes, including forecasting, reporting, and variance analysis
  • Translate data and analyses into actionable insights to support day-to-day and strategic decisions
  • Build and maintain financial models to evaluate performance, support scenario planning, and guide investment decisions
  • Lead ROI and business case analyses for key initiatives to ensure effective capital allocation
  • Establish financial discipline by reviewing and approving headcount and spend requests, ensuring alignment with budgets and strategic priorities
  • Prepare clear, concise financial materials for executive leadership, Board of Directors, and external stakeholders
  • Drive process improvements and help scale finance and cross-functional operations 

 

YOUR QUALIFICATIONS:

  • 4+ years of experience as a Financial Analyst within a SaaS or Software company
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, and a natural curiosity
  • Ability to independently drive projects with a high attention to detail
  • Excellent Excel and PowerPoint skills
  • Budgeting system experience (Anaplan is a plus)
  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ting or Business; MBA preferred
  • Experience with SaaS business models beneficial

 

COMPENSATION:

  •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across multiple U.S. geographic locations, and pay varies based on defined markets. The standard base pay range for this position across the U.S. is $115k - $135k annually. Pay varies by work location and may also be dependent on job-related skills, knowledge, and/or experience. During the interview and/or hiring process, your recruiter can share more information about the compensation package specific to the role and job location.
